Why Paboon is on the longlist.
Paboon Cafe on East Pattaya (off Highway 36 per ASEANNOW forum threads) trades on Bali-meets-Thai garden aesthetic with koi pond — the kind of room Instagram tourism loves. gothaitransport.com and masonpattaya.com listicles add secondary signal.
Coffee quality is not verified in desk research. The venue reads Instagram-tourism leaning — exactly the longlist category where we keep doubt visible rather than discover it after a forty-minute taxi.

What to record
- Craft:: acidity, sweetness, bitterness, finish; channel (espresso / filter / milk)
- Consistency:: grinder, scale, timer visible; second visit matches first?
- Value:: price vs Bangkok specialty baseline (~60–140 THB espresso reference)
- Return:: would you return for the coffee alone (not wifi, not garden photos)?
- Identity:: coffee-first room, bakery/restaurant with espresso, or laptop office?
